Output 32a12628ac0f045c317a0c6fc07ec2b174787d9e90e466dd2b83d46f87749e95:1

value
999751873
script pubkey
OP_0 OP_PUSHBYTES_20 a03b27e058418432e84deb958cc44feef5a8c652
address
tb1q5qaj0czcgxzr96zdaw2ce3z0am6633jjpwyzj0
transaction
32a12628ac0f045c317a0c6fc07ec2b174787d9e90e466dd2b83d46f87749e95